Miners rebound from tight district loss with statement win over Drake-Anamoose

The Wilton-Wing Miners girls basketball team split their two-game homestand last week, narrowly falling to New Salem-Almont on Tuesday before regrouping in a physical, confidence-building win over Drake-Anamoose on Friday.
The results moved the Miners to 7-4 overall as they enter a crucial stretch of January basketball that will feature multiple regional and district implications.
Wilton-Wing opened the week at home on Tuesday, Jan. 13, in a tightly contested matchup against New Salem-Almont, one of the top programs in Region 4 and a team that has set the pace in District 8 throughout the first half of the season.
The Miners brought defensive intensity and transition urgency early, matching New Salem-Almont’s length and pace at both ends of the floor.
Despite a closely played first half, New Salem-Almont found small scoring runs in the third quarter to create separation.
